Another Council of Republicans for Environmental Advocacy employee has pleaded guilty to tax evasion as part of the Jack Abramoff corruption scandal.

Environmental and energy policy news site Greenwire has the story (sub required):

Jared Carpenter, CREA’s vice president since 2000, admitted July 6 he failed to pay taxes for three years on about $238,000 worth of salary between 2001 and 2003 — when the group was funded primarily by Abramoff’s Indian tribal clients.

Last month, CREA co-founder Italia Federici pleaded guilty to a similar tax evasion count and for lying to the Senate Indian Affairs Committee about her role as an intermediary between Abramoff and former Interior Deputy Secretary J. Steven Griles (Greenwire, June 8).
